Why Hourtin is a top choice for villa accommodations and vacation rentals

Hourtin stands out for travelers seeking a balance between serene nature and active pursuits. The area is famous for Lac d’Hourtin-Carcans — one of the largest freshwater lakes in France — where shallow shores, glassy morning surfaces, and sandy banks invite long swims, paddle boarding, and beach picnics. When the tide is right, the Atlantic coastline just beyond the dune-lined forest offers surfing and wind sports, while the village centers provide cozy cafés, farmers markets, and friendly locals. Top experiences around Hourtin: activities that make a holiday unforgettable

Hourtin and its surroundings invite a mix of adrenaline, relaxation, and delicious local flavors. Here are some must-try activities that pair perfectly with a villa stay:

  • Lac d’Hourtin-Carcans adventures: Rent kayaks or stand-up paddleboards and glide across the calm morning water. The lake corners feature shallow, safe zones ideal for newcomers, while wind-swept shores invite more seasoned paddlers as the day warms up.
  • Beach days on the Atlantic coast: The beaches near Hourtin-Plage offer clean sand, rolling surf, and family-friendly coves. Surf schools and rental shops line the coast, making it easy to book lessons or guided rides for all ages.
  • Forest cycling and hiking: The Landes de Gascogne pine forests create cool, shaded routes perfect for long cycles or chilled strolls. Trails weave through dunes and coastal ecosystems, showcasing diverse flora and fauna.
  • Boat trips and sunset sails: Charter a small boat or join a local crew for a sunset cruise along the lake’s calm waters or along the nearby coast, ending with a wine and charcuterie spread on deck as the sun sinks.
  • Markets and local gastronomy: Sample fresh oysters and seafood by the Arcachon Basin, estate-grown wines in nearby Médoc, and seasonal produce at markets in Hourtin and nearby towns. It’s a feast for the senses and perfect for cooking nights back at the villa.
  • Day trips to Bordeaux and beyond: A short drive or train ride to Bordeaux lets you explore wine bars, UNESCO-listed architecture, and riverfront strolls. Cap Ferret and the Dune du Pilat offer dramatic natural scenery within a half-day or full-day excursion from Hourtin.

Local experiences: gastronomy, markets, and coastal culture

The Nouvelle-Aquitaine coast is famous for its seafood, white wines, and village hospitality. In Hourtin and nearby communities, culinary experiences often center on the season’s freshest catches and regional specialties. Look for oyster tasting sessions near Arcachon Bay, where shellfish farms open their doors to visitors, letting you see the farming process and sample briny, delicate flavors with a glass of crisp white wine. Pair these tastings with freshly baked bread, local tapenades, and goat cheese from nearby farms for a true southwest France feast.

Wine lovers will appreciate a day trip to the Médoc or nearby Bordeaux wine routes. Wineries offer guided tours, tastings, and opportunities to learn about the terroir that shapes each vintage. If a multi-destination itinerary is your style, combine a vineyard day with a sunset stroll along the Dune du Pilat, Europe’s tallest dune, for a dramatic contrast of sea and sand. Seasonality and planning: when to visit Hourtin

The best time to book vacation rentals in Hourtin spans late spring through early autumn. Summer (June to August) brings the warmest sea temperatures, full market stalls, life guarded beaches, and the most organized water sports options. Shoulder seasons (May–June and September) offer pleasant weather, fewer crowds, and often lower villa rates, while still delivering plenty of opportunities for outdoor adventures and sunset sessions on the terrace. Winter stays can be cozy for those seeking quiet relaxation, a fireplace, and long walks along the shore or through the pine forests.
